From: Roc <[EMAIL PROTECTED]>
Hi,
1. You NEED to COMPLETELY shut down HLDS/server
2. THEN delete/edit the banned.cfg
3. THEN start HLDS/server
4. Why are you listing "exiting HLDS then shutting down server" when
they are one in the same
